This work is a translation and visualisation of Don DeLillo's novel White Noise (1985). To create it the text of DeLillo's novel was converted to 4.6 MB of binary code. This data was split into 204 files and reformatted as a series of portable bitmaps, the black and white pixels of which represent the ones and zeroes of binary. These files were then sequenced into an animation reminiscent of a fuzzy TV screen, in effect burying an encoded version of the source text within one of its visual motifs.
